Admission to the Master of Teaching (Secondary) program requires a bachelor's degree, along with supporting documents such as academic transcripts and letters of recommendation. Additionally, proficiency in English is a prerequisite, with accepted scores from recognized tests like the IELTS (minimum score of 7.5), TOEFL (minimum score of 102), or PTE (minimum score of 76). These stringent requirements ensure that all students can actively engage in the program and contribute meaningfully to classroom discussions and group projects.
